Seven hundred hectares of sloping, loamy sandy soils and peat-rich soil, covered with heather plants. This can only concern the largest heathland in Flanders: the Mechelse Heide. There used to be a primeval forest here, which was decimated by the felling and grazing of the area. What remained was a heathland, which is well maintained. Young trees are cut down and the humus-rich soil layers are soded, so that new heather plants have room to grow. The typical heathland environment was created by felling primeval forest and grazing the land. If nature were allowed to take its course, forests would soon take over the heathland. In order to preserve the heathland, we must therefore conduct consistent nature management. For example, we cut down the young trees in the heathland, scrape off the top humus-rich soil layers (\\\'sod\\\') and mow pieces of heathland every seven to ten years to give space to new heathland plants. The heath that gives this nature reserve its name will continue to exist. In the summer, heather turns a beautiful purple due to the typical heather vegetation, but the red cap heather, which is rare in Belgium, is also common here. Broom bushes grow between the heather plants, in addition, tall shrubs and trees grow here and there. The quaking poplar, sporkehout and sessile oak are some species you may encounter. Tree pipit, stonechat and nightjar build their nests high in the trees and lizards scurry under the foliage. Among the truly rare and striking species are the smooth snake and the saddle locust, but of course there are also the typical inhabitants of moorland areas: ants and sandpit beetles slog their way through the sandy soil, which rabbits happily hop over.
